WebCOVID-19 – what to expect. Most children will have mild COVID-19 symptoms for up to 2 weeks. Symptoms tend to appear around 2-5 days after a person is infected but can take up to 14 days to show. Days 1–3. Early symptoms of COVID-19 vary widely. Sometimes it begins with a sore/upset tummy or a bout of diarrhoea (runny poo) or vomiting ... gb news channel number on freesat

WebGive your child their own set of household items, such as paper plates, cups or eating utensils. They should not share household items with other family members. Everyone in … WebChildren with COVID-19 will often have similar symptoms to other viral infections — such as fever, runny nose, sore throat, cough, vomiting, diarrhoea and lethargy. A small number may develop other symptoms such as tummy or chest pain, headache, body aches, breathing difficulties or loss of taste or smell. Up to half of the children who get ...
